I hadn't read WTP since I was a kid, but it was everything I remembered - whimsical, entertaining and uplifting. I read the illustrated book while listening to the audio version. The book gets 5 stars - the illustrations are colorful and fun. The audio version gets 4.5 stars, but for an it's-not-you-it's-me reason - I didn't like the voices. Specifically, I didn't like Piglet's voice. The scattered snorting throughout his every sentence made me cringe. But, recognizing that I am not the book's intended audience, the snorts may well charm the younger set. Snorts aside, the story has stood the test of time and WTP and friends remain some of my favorite characters.
